WebHyperhidrosis is a condition characterized by excessive sweat production beyond which is physiologically necessary for thermal regulation. Dosing is variable and is usually started at 1 to 2 mg twice daily (BID). The patient is asked to increase the dose by 1 mg per day at 2-week intervals based on the therapeutic response and side effects.
